- The ServiceNow Solution Architect (DPR/DevOps) is responsible for leading the end-to-end design, architecture, and implementation of Digital Product Release (DPR) solutions within the ServiceNow platform. This role bridges business needs with technical execution, aligning DPR with DevOps methodologies (CI/CD) to ensure streamlined release management, automation, and governance.
- Key Responsibilities
- DPR Solution Design: Lead the end-to-end design and implementation of ServiceNow DPR solutions, defining product lifecycles, release governance, workflows, and data models.
- DevOps/CI/CD Integration: Design and implement integrations between ServiceNow DPR and external CI/CD tools (e.g., Git, Jenkins, Azure DevOps, Jira).
- Workflow Automation: Configure DPR components, including product hierarchies, release milestones, dependencies, and automated approval workflows.
- Technical Leadership: Collaborate with Product Managers, Release Managers, Engineering, and QA teams to translate requirements into technical specifications.
- Governance & Compliance: Ensure solutions align with industry best practices, scalability, and security standards, including TM Forum Open APIs where applicable.
- Platform Integration: Integrate DPR with other ServiceNow modules such as ITSM, CSM, ITOM, and SPM.
